Four Top Victorian Labor Ministers Retire, State Cabinet to Reshuffle

The Victorian Labor government has been forced to organise a cabinet reshuffle after four senior ministers announced their retirement.
On June 24, Deputy Premier James Merlino, Health Minister Martin Foley, Police Minister Lisa Neville and Sports Minister Martin Pakula issued statements confirming their decisions to step down from the cabinet. They also would not recontest in the November state election.
Victorian Premier Daniel Andrews announced that the government would discuss portfolio arrangements at a closed-door meeting on June 25.
In the transition period, Minister for Agriculture Mary-Anne Thomas is expected to take over the health department, while there will also be changes in other ministerial positions….
